Nurse Teaching on ACE Inhibitors
Patient was educated on ACE inhibitors as follows: ACE inhibitors are drugs that inhibit the enzyme, ACE, which converts inactive form of Angiotensin to active form of Angiotensin. Examples of drugs belonging to this group include Captopril, Benazepril, Enalapril, and Lisinopril etc. Inhibition of ACE leads to reduced formation of active Angiotensin, which results in: Inhibition of narrowing or constriction of blood vessels, which results in reduced blood pressure.
